SSH Raspberry Pi IoT Not Working? Fixes & Troubleshooting
Are you finding yourself locked out of your Raspberry Pi IoT device, unable to connect via SSH from anywhere? The inability to remotely access your Raspberry Pi can halt your projects and introduce frustrating delays.
When users attempt to establish an SSH connection to their Raspberry Pi IoT devices from a remote location, encountering persistent roadblocks is, unfortunately, a common experience. A variety of factors can contribute to this predicament, often leaving users perplexed and seeking solutions. One of the primary culprits is an incorrectly configured network setup, which can manifest in several ways. This guide has been crafted to help both beginners and experienced users diagnose and address these SSH-related difficulties, ensuring your Raspberry Pi IoT device functions seamlessly as intended.
Delving into the core of the issue, its evident that network misconfiguration stands out as a frequent obstacle. This encompasses everything from incorrect IP address settings to firewall restrictions that impede SSH traffic. Other potential causes include incorrect port forwarding rules on your router, which are essential for directing external SSH connections to your Raspberry Pi, or security settings that may block access. Furthermore, issues with the SSH service itself, such as a disabled service or incorrect configuration files, can prevent a successful connection. To resolve these issues requires a structured approach, ensuring that each facet of the network and device settings is thoroughly examined.
Troubleshooting Raspberry Pi remote SSH access can be a tedious exercise. The challenge often lies in diagnosing the root cause of the connectivity problem. Is it a configuration issue, a networking problem, or perhaps a security setting that's blocking access? Addressing these potential issues systematically is key. First, it's critical to verify the network configuration of the Raspberry Pi. Ensure that the device has a valid IP address and is connected to the network. If the Raspberry Pi is behind a router, it might be necessary to set up port forwarding to direct incoming SSH traffic to the device. Simultaneously, examine the router's firewall settings to guarantee that SSH traffic (typically on port 22) is permitted. Furthermore, ensure that the SSH service is enabled and running on the Raspberry Pi. Testing the connection from a local network before attempting a remote connection can help isolate the issue. A good approach is to use the ping command to check for network connectivity. It's crucial to follow each step methodically to pinpoint the problem accurately.
Establishing SSH for Raspberry Pi involves several fundamental steps. SSH (Secure Shell) acts as the principal method for remotely accessing your Raspberry Pi. Enabling SSH allows you to securely connect to your device from another computer. The process begins by booting your Raspberry Pi and opening the terminal. From there, you'll need to ensure that the SSH service is enabled. This step is pivotal for secure remote access, enabling you to manage and control your device without the need for physical presence.
To initiate the setup, boot your Raspberry Pi and open the terminal. Then, at the prompt, type the appropriate command to enable SSH. This command typically ensures that the SSH server is activated on your device, opening the door for secure remote connections. With SSH enabled, you gain the ability to access your Raspberry Pi from anywhere with an internet connection, enhancing your ability to manage and configure your projects without physical access.
- Aditya Roy Kapurs Parents Family Secrets Facts Revealed
- Jofra Archer Comeback Ipl Journey Latest News Stats
Understanding SSH within the context of Raspberry Pi IoT projects is essential. SSH, or Secure Shell, is a crucial protocol designed to facilitate secure communication between devices over an unsecured network. In the realm of IoT, where devices are often deployed in various locations, SSH allows for secure remote access, which is invaluable for maintenance, troubleshooting, and software updates. The protocol uses encryption to secure the communication, protecting sensitive data during transmission. Ensuring that the SSH service is properly configured and secured is essential for safeguarding against unauthorized access and potential security breaches. However, issues like SSH Raspberry Pi IoT from anywhere not working after setup can be frustrating.
When addressing connectivity problems, it's important to remember that these issues can occur for several reasons. Some of the common culprits include: incorrect network settings, router configurations, and security protocols that might interfere with your ability to remotely access your device. Missteps or configuration changes, such as a router configuration change or an accidental misstep, can all lead to SSH connectivity issues. From network configuration errors to advanced troubleshooting techniques, we'll cover everything you need to know.
Connectivity issues can arise due to a variety of factors. Network configuration plays a significant role: incorrect IP addresses, subnet masks, or gateway settings can prevent your Raspberry Pi from communicating effectively with the network. Port forwarding is another critical aspect; if your router is not properly configured to forward SSH traffic (typically on port 22) to your Raspberry Pi's internal IP address, you won't be able to connect remotely. Security settings, such as firewalls on the router or the Raspberry Pi itself, can also block SSH connections. Correcting each of these potential problems systematically is often the key to establishing a reliable remote connection.
The complexities of SSH key management can sometimes slow down operations. Proper management of the keys is a crucial part of securing remote access to IoT devices like the Raspberry Pi. A misconfigured SSH key can cause serious security and access issues. This is especially true when working with raspberry pi devices, where streamlined key management can significantly reduce operational costs and the time spent on managing the security for each of your deployed devices.
If your remote IoT platform SSH key setup encounters any issues, its essential to diagnose and resolve these quickly. You can face several issues with the SSH key. Problems with the key can restrict access to the device. This article dives deep into the reasons why your SSH Raspberry Pi IoT device might not be working and provides actionable solutions to get it up and running again. Whether you're managing IoT devices remotely or simply experimenting with Raspberry Pi, SSH (Secure Shell) is a critical tool for secure communication.
Understanding the reasons why your SSH might not work, and implementing the right solutions is important. SSH keys can be used for security. If your SSH keys are incorrect, you may not be able to connect to your device. However, issues like remote IoT platform SSH key not working Raspberry Pi can hinder your progress. Understanding the root cause and implementing solutions can help you regain access to your devices.
When addressing SSH access from any location, one must consider network configurations. This involves configuring the Raspberry Pis network settings, such as its IP address, subnet mask, and gateway. Ensuring these are correctly configured is vital for the device to communicate over the network. In addition, configuring the router to forward the necessary ports to the Raspberry Pi's IP address is crucial. This means making sure that SSH traffic, typically on port 22, can reach the Raspberry Pi from external networks. If these settings are incorrect or missing, remote access will be impossible.
Ssh, or secure shell, is a protocol that allows secure communication between devices over an unsecured network. One of the tools that can assist is the use of a service like SocketXP. The tool can provide a local endpoint for your device. You shall find the device id of your IoT device from the SocketXP portal page in the IoT devices section. The above command basically tells the SocketXP agent to act like a local proxy server. Now you can access your IoT devices SSH server using the above SocketXP local endpoint, as shown below.
If you're working with Windows and encountering issues, remember to check your IP address. The command `ssh [email protected]` is common; replace '[email protected]' with the actual IP address of your Raspberry Pi. You can use tools like `ipscan24` on Windows or `fing` on your phone to determine the correct IP. Ensure SSH is enabled on your Pi, or youll receive a connection refused message. If the device isn't reachable after a restart, it can be due to several factors. Network issues, like a different IP address after rebooting or incorrect port forwarding, are common culprits.
If your Raspberry Pi wont allow you to SSH in after a restart, several issues can cause this. One common cause is a change in the Raspberry Pi's IP address after the reboot. Without a static IP address configured, the IP address assigned by your router may change, meaning you can no longer SSH using the previous IP. Additionally, ensure that the SSH service is set to start automatically upon boot. Network-related problems, like incorrect gateway settings or issues with DNS resolution, can also prevent SSH connections. These types of problems need careful examination.
Ssh (secure shell) is a protocol that allows users to securely access and manage remote devices over a network. For Raspberry Pi IoT enthusiasts, SSH is a critical tool for managing and configuring their devices without needing physical access. Ssh is a critical tool that can solve many problems in IoT.
If a device has a manually assigned static IP, you should associate a fixed IP address to the Pi's MAC address and let DHCP assign that fixed address for you. So far, since before my first pi (ie. Before 2012) I've done that.



Detail Author:
- Name : Roxanne Cartwright
- Username : kuvalis.linda
- Email : malika.moore@hotmail.com
- Birthdate : 1976-11-05
- Address : 7891 Flatley Haven New Clint, AK 87232
- Phone : 1-858-869-9806
- Company : McCullough LLC
- Job : Social Worker
- Bio : Et laborum aut laboriosam et quo quia. Explicabo corporis tenetur impedit molestias blanditiis et deserunt autem. Nobis aut molestiae aut.
Socials
tiktok:
- url : https://tiktok.com/@violetfeest
- username : violetfeest
- bio : Sunt debitis reprehenderit minima et deserunt tempore.
- followers : 2751
- following : 157
facebook:
- url : https://facebook.com/violet_feest
- username : violet_feest
- bio : Quae voluptate minus nesciunt tenetur recusandae quibusdam quia.
- followers : 6767
- following : 1775